BURMESE BUDDHA
he Burmese believe there are 8 Astrological Guardian Buddhas that protect according to people’s 8 astrological signs. So in Yangon, many regularly visit the golden pagodas in their midst to make incense, light and flower offerings and to bathe their personal Guardian Buddhas. This is the special ritual that can remove astrological afflictions causing them aggravations and loss. This is the Ritual of Buddha Bathing and when done with faith is extremely powerful for subduing whatever obstacles are blocking your success, purifying bad karma that may be manifesting to cause you illness, money or job loss and for creating merit to receive blessings that bring prosperity and marriage happiness. If you visit the Shwedagon or any other pagoda temple in
Yangon, you will find each of the 8 Guardian Buddhas sitting in special shrines in their respective directions. If you are not sure which Buddha is your Guardian Buddha, just look for the image of your animal sign which is always found at the foot of the Astrological Buddha for that day:
Monday’s Buddha sits in the East with the Tiger. Tuesday’s Buddha sits on the Southeast with a Lion.
Wednesday’s Buddha (before 12pm) sits on the South with a Tusked elephant.
Wednesday’s Buddha (after 12pm) sits on the Northwest with a Tuskless elephant. Thursday’s Buddha sits on the West with a Rat. Friday’s Buddha sits on the North with a Guinea Pig. Saturday’s Buddha sits on the Southwest with a Dragon. Sunday’s Buddha sits on the West with a Garuda.
How to Offer bath to the Buddha: Respectfully pour cups of water equivalent to your Burmese age (this is your current age + 1) over the Buddha’s crown and body, 1 cup over the guardian spirit behind Buddha, 1 cup over the totem pole behind the Buddha and a cup of water over the animal statue below. (Total cups of water = your age + 4). Think that by cleaning Buddha’s body, you also wash away all your own negativities created in past and present lives. This sacred ritual brings enormous success.
